A Graduate Certificate in Animal Policy equips students with the knowledge and skills to navigate the complex world of animal welfare, conservation, and related legal frameworks. The program focuses on developing critical thinking and problem-solving abilities within the animal policy field.
Learning outcomes typically include a deep understanding of animal rights advocacy, wildlife management policies, and the ethical dimensions of animal use in research and agriculture. Students will gain proficiency in policy analysis, advocacy strategies, and effective communication, crucial skills for influencing animal-related legislation and practices.
The duration of a Graduate Certificate in Animal Policy program varies, but it often spans one to two academic years, depending on the institution and the number of required courses. Many programs offer flexible online options alongside traditional classroom settings, catering to diverse learning styles and schedules. This flexibility enhances accessibility for working professionals.
This certificate holds significant industry relevance for aspiring and current professionals in various sectors. Graduates find opportunities in government agencies (e.g., wildlife management, environmental protection), non-profit organizations (e.g., animal welfare advocacy, conservation groups), and the private sector (e.g., corporate social responsibility related to animal welfare). The program's emphasis on ethical considerations and practical skills makes graduates highly competitive within this evolving field.
Furthermore, a strong foundation in animal ethics, animal law, and policy analysis provides a solid base for those pursuing further graduate studies, such as a Master's degree in a related field, potentially specializing in areas like veterinary public health or environmental policy.
